SUMMARY

AMPPs Manager of Government Relations has three key responsibilities: 1) managing regulatory and legislative issues affecting the corrosion control community; 2) developing the key political relationships related to those issues; 3) managing the operations of the AMPP Institutes CORROSION PAC.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ES include the following. Other duties may be assigned.

  • Leading the development of an annual policy agenda and strategies, in collaboration with AMPP members and contracted lobbyist support
  • Developing supporting legislative and regulatory briefs, as needed
  • Tracking and assessing impact of legislative and regulatory developments that affect Association members
  • Attending Congressional hearings and committee meetings and providing concise reporting on issues of importance to the Association
  • Collaborating effectively with volunteers and regulatory personnel for developing and implementing legislative and regulatory mandates that are supported by the membership
  • Responding to member requests regarding both federal and state legislation and regulations
  • Representing the Association at committee meetings, section meetings, Institute committee meetings, and other venues related to legislative and regulatory issues
  • Developing relationships in key Congressional offices, allied organizations, agencies, and non-traditional partners
  • Preparing quarterly or biannual newsletters
  • Maintaining current, interesting content on the AMPP government relations webpages
  • Serving as staff liaison to Public Policy & Outreach Committee, writing agenda, minutes, and guiding committee officers and members on actions to take on issues and strategies
  • Planning/executing key policy events such as AMPPs Legislative Day and policy briefings. Includes: organizing keynote speakers, forums, and Corrosion Caucus panels on the Hill; leading marketing efforts; site logistics; setting meetings with congressional offices; develop and deliver training webinars for attendees, etc.
  • Developing and implementing fundraising strategies for the CORROSION PAC
  • Maintaining content of AMPP Institute CORROSION PAC webpages, including the Annual Report
  • Planning and execution of CORROSION PAC Board meetings, fundraising campaigns, and events for the AMPP Institute
  • Develops member companies/members' involvement in activities correlating with the AMPP regulatory strategies
